So I need to get a riding jacket. I currently live in Oregon but am soon moving to Wisconsin where the summers are much warmer and humid then out here. I actually picked up a Bilt Sporti waterproof textile jacket from cycle gear as it was on sale for $129. Now that I'm thinking about i'm wondering how warm it's going to get in the summer months since it has a waterproof barrier in it that's not removable. This is the one I got:

I was alos looking at this another but they didn't have it in the store. It's a sedici mesh 3-in-1 jacket. Basically a mesh jacket with a thermal liner and a waterproof liner that can be zipped into it. Here's that one:

Am I going to roast in the summer with the one I got or should I get the mesh one instead? I don't plan on riding in the rain (thunder storms in WI) or below say 45-40 degrees as that's too cold and close to winter and snow, ice, and motorcycles don't mix well. Any advice you guys have on which would be better or the differences between mesh and textile jackets would be great. Thanks
